The General English course offers an exciting opportunity for people from around the world to learn everyday English in an English-speaking environment. The programme has a general focus suitable for students who need English for everyday contexts or for students preparing to enter the Academic English programme.
If you do not provide evidence of an external examination you will sit an English language placement test during the first week to assess your entry level with the option of further testing to move up to higher levels.
You will receive a University of Waikato College Certificate of Attendance. Individual graded reports are also available.
